Contraction of the words vindaloo (a popular Indian curry) and poo (excrement). The faeces of a particularly liquified consistency resulting from the consumption of a vindaloo curry. Often associated with anal burning.
Enjoy the curry last night mate?

Aye, but I had a vindapoo this morning and arse is on fire.
by acla June 05, 2006

